Output 69ab59b2b65ece273db46ae6128a40c633541441062f497a3167da298220c0a7:1

value
1332617
script pubkey
OP_0 OP_PUSHBYTES_20 423821b250b32db18c9dcc438268d19f26bbf3ee
address
bc1qgguzrvjskvkmrryae3pcy6x3nunthulw6j5h8g
transaction
69ab59b2b65ece273db46ae6128a40c633541441062f497a3167da298220c0a7
spent
true